Private
Public Access
1
0

more coverage

This commit is contained in:
Sander Roosendaal
2021-04-26 18:26:16 +02:00
parent 9e2a97e721
commit 594ee6239a
11 changed files with 133 additions and 91 deletions

View File

@@ -14,9 +14,12 @@ import rowers.plannedsessions as plannedsessions
from django.db import transaction
from rowers.views.workoutviews import plannedsession_compare_view
from rowers.views.otherviews import download_fit
from rowers.opaque import encoder
from django.utils.crypto import get_random_string
from django.http.response import Http404
@override_settings(TESTING=True)
class TrainingPlanTest(TestCase):
def setUp(self):
@@ -1898,6 +1901,17 @@ description: ""
response = garmin_stuff.ps_to_garmin(self.ps_trimp,self.r)
self.assertEqual(response.status_code,200)
url = '0'
request = self.factory.get(url)
request.user = self.u
login = self.c.login(username=self.u.username, password=self.password)
self.assertTrue(login)
with self.assertRaises(Http404) as context:
response = download_fit(request,filename=self.ps_trimp.fitfile)
self.assertTrue('File not found' in context.exception)
def test_plannedsessions_dateform_view(self):
login = self.c.login(username=self.u.username, password=self.password)